I've never cared one iota about Harley Quinn. never found her remotely interesting.. until her recent R-rated cartoon show came out a few weeks ago. That's the best depiction of Harley ever, and i think would be a great cinematic conversion.

Mind you, the main difference of the show is that it's not "grounded" ... it's actually very comic booky... except extremely/hilariously dark and R-rated. The cast of character's aren't all women, but consist of Poison Ivy, Clayface, an 8 foot talking shark, a misogynistic midget telepath/telekinetic, and a talking man-eating plant voiced by JB SMoove. Plus cameos by a shyt ton of other DC villains.

So it's not a girl power trip but Harley and Ivy's friendship is at the heart of it and all the other characters are charismatic, stand-out'ish, and fukking hilarious. It's what i would envision a dceu "Deadpool" equivalent movie to be.
